For a standard double-hung vinyl window replacement in Happy Valley, homeowners can expect to pay between $600 and $1,200 per window installed, with total project costs heavily dependent on the number of windows, their size, and the quality of materials. Oregon's lack of sales tax helps keep final costs more predictable, but regional labor rates and the specific energy-efficient features needed for our wet, cool winters and dry summers can influence pricing. Always request a detailed, in-home estimate from local providers for the most accurate quote.
Yes, the City of Happy Valley typically requires a building permit for window replacement if the work involves any structural change to the opening, such as resizing. However, a simple like-for-like replacement often does not require a permit. It is crucial to verify with the Happy Valley Planning Department or hire a licensed contractor who will handle all necessary permits, ensuring compliance with Oregon's strict energy codes (Oregon Residential Specialty Code) which mandate specific window performance ratings for our climate.
The ideal windows for installation in Happy Valley are late spring through early fall (May to September). This period offers the most predictable dry weather, which is critical for exposing your home to the elements during the installation process. Scheduling during the drier months helps avoid complications from Oregon's persistent fall and winter rains, ensures proper sealing of the new units, and typically provides more flexible scheduling with local contractors.
Start by verifying the contractor holds a valid Oregon Construction Contractor (CCB) license and carries both liability insurance and workers' compensation. Ask for local references in Happy Valley or nearby Clackamas County communities to see examples of their work. A reputable local installer will understand the specific needs for our area, such as managing moisture intrusion from seasonal rains and selecting glazing options that balance solar heat gain in summer with insulation in winter.
Given our climate with cool, wet winters and warm, dry summers, look for windows with a low U-factor for superior insulation and a low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C) to manage summer heat. Double-pane, Low-E argon-filled windows are the standard recommendation. Proper installation with robust flashing and sealing is paramount to prevent moisture intrusion, a common concern with Oregon's heavy rainfall, which can lead to mold and rot in window frames if not addressed correctly.
